Duodenal ulcer in persons occupationally exposed to microwave radiation

Tadeusz E. Wroblewski et al. · 1973

Researchers studied hospital patients who worked with microwave radiation and found that 14% developed duodenal ulcers, compared to normal population rates. The workers were exposed to microwave radiation levels of 10-100 mW/cm² through their jobs. The authors concluded that prolonged workplace microwave exposure may contribute to developing stomach ulcers.

SOME BIOLOGICAL EFFECTS OF MICROWAVE IRRADIATION IN THE RAT

T. Daryl Hawkins et al. · 1973

This 1973 Walter Reed Army study exposed rats to 3000 MHz microwave radiation to test both lethal effects and behavioral changes. Researchers found that lower power densities required more total energy to kill rats than higher power densities, and discovered substantial frequency-dependent effects on rat behavior that could apply to other species including humans.

OPERANT BEHAVIOR OF RHESUS MONKEYS IN THE PRESENCE OF EXTREMELY LOW FREQUENCY-LOW INTENSITY MAGNETIC AND ELECTRIC FIELDS: EXPERIMENT 2

John de Lorge · 1973

Researchers exposed two rhesus monkeys to extremely low frequency (ELF) magnetic and electric fields at 45 Hz and 10 Hz to test behavioral effects. The study found no significant changes in reaction time, operant responding, or cognitive tasks. Even minor effects observed at 10 Hz were not clinically meaningful and couldn't be replicated.

Cutaneous perception of microwaves

Michaelson SM · 1972

This 1972 study examined how humans perceive microwave radiation through skin sensations, finding that people can feel warmth from microwave exposure at specific power levels. Researchers determined that thermal sensation thresholds were 21 mW/cm² for 10 GHz and 58.6 mW/cm² for 3 GHz when exposing a 40 cm² area of facial skin. The findings suggest that our ability to feel microwave-induced heat could serve as a natural warning system against potentially harmful exposure levels.

A psychophysical study of the RF sound phenomenon

Frey A, Messenger R, Erchert E · 1972

Researchers in 1972 successfully demonstrated that radiofrequency (RF) energy can create the perception of sound directly in the human head without using the ears. They built a portable device to demonstrate this 'RF sound phenomenon' and explored whether it could generate speech, finding that traditional speech synthesis methods didn't work for this direct neural stimulation.
